About MPMAX

MFS Massachusetts Municipal Bond Fund R6 Shares is an open-end municipal bond mutual fund focused on generating income that is generally exempt from federal and Massachusetts state income taxes by investing primarily in Massachusetts-issued municipal securities. The portfolio is largely composed of municipal bonds, with minimal allocations to cash and no equity exposure, reflecting its income-oriented, fixed-income mandate. The fund is benchmarked to the Bloomberg Municipal Bond Index, providing investors with a reference for tax-exempt market performance across interest rate cycles. Class R6 shares are designed for eligible retirement platforms and other institutional channels and are offered without sales charges, emphasizing cost efficiency for long-term allocation needs. Recent portfolio data indicate broad exposure across Massachusetts revenue and general obligation issuers, including transportation, housing finance, and education-related authorities, highlighting diversified credit sources within the state. The fund’s structure, professional management under MFS, and monthly income distribution cadence position it as a specialized tool for investors seeking tax-advantaged income tied to Massachusetts municipal credit markets.
